Push-Pull Transformers for TI SNx Drivers

Würth Elektronik WE-PPTI Push-Pull Transformers feature a small size that offers high performance and high isolation voltage of 2.5kV. These WE-PP transformers for Texas Instruments SN6505 drivers feature a 120kHz to 480kHz frequency range and 1A current rating. SN6505 drivers are low noise, low electromagnetic interference (EMI) drivers for isolated power supplies in small packages. Würth SN6501 push-pull drivers are designed for small transformers used in a variety of applications, such as isolated interfaces or low-power LAN.
